Pipeline Health Buys Weiss Memorial, Two Suburban Hospitals

Dallas-based Tenet Healthcare Corporation has completed the sale of its three remaining Chicago-area acute care hospitals—one on the North Side and two in the suburbs—to Pipeline Health LLC. The sale price wasn’t disclosed. The portfolio represents Los Angeles-based Pipeline’s first Chicago-area acquisition.

Included in the sale were Louis A. Weiss Memorial Hospital in Uptown; Westlake Hospital in Melrose Park; and West Suburban Medical Center in Oak Park. Among them, they total 700 beds.

Pipeline partnered with Dr. Eric Whitaker, a public healthcare advocate and friend of former President Barack Obama, on the acquisition. Whitaker has also joined Pipeline as a vice chair, based in Chicago.

“The rapidly-changing healthcare environment has left many community hospitals struggling financially,” said Whitaker. “Pipeline Health has a track record of success by rethinking how healthcare is delivered at the right time, in the right place, for the right cost.”
